#3 – Special Request – One Simple Wish
One Simple Wish helps children who have been affected by foster care and childhood trauma. What a wonderful way to do something special for a foster child! One Simple Wish grants wishes up to $500!
“If you are a foster parent and would like to submit a wish on behalf of a child in your care, please contact us” – One Simple Wish Website

Ohio
COSI: Cosi in Columbus has a membership card for $49 (HUGE SAVINGS!) and families with Medicaid, including foster families.
“To join as a Family Access member, families must show a photo ID and current participation in WIC, Ohio Directions, or Medicaid (from Ohio). Family Access Memberships can be purchased at the COSI Box Office.” – Cosi Website
Oregon
Oregon State Parks: Receive a Special Access Pass for Foster, Guardian & Adoptive Foster Parents of Oregon Foster Children.
Tennessee
Dollywood: Dollywood offers Foster Families tickets (Tennessee Certified only), and you must go through your foster organization.
Massachusetts
Rise Above is a nonprofit organization that helps youth placed into care in Massachusetts state custody by providing them with a grant to help them with opportunities and experiences. Learn more about the application process here!

Disney Foster Parent Discount
Unfortunately, at this time, Walt Disney World or Disney Land doesn’t offer a discount for theme park tickets for a foster family!
However, tickets are priced lower for children 3-10.
As well, the Not so Scary Halloween Party and Mickey’s Very Merry Christmas Party have slightly lower-priced tickets versus regular admission if that helps.
Tip: Disney Springs is free to get into for anyone and has free parking! Get access to lots of stores, restaurants, and entertainment there!
